Sorry, John Carpenter's Dead Space Movie Doesn't Exist

Some horror directors are worth their weight in buckets of blood. Whether it be the dearly departed Wes Craven or newcomers like Ari Aster and Jordan Peele, we can't get enough of throwing money at the idea of having our pants scared off us.

Among the greats still in the business, the legendary John Carpenter has come a long way from 1978's Halloween. As well as having acclaimed outings like The Things in his pocket, Carpenter recently returned to provide the music on Blumhouse's Halloween trilogy.

Someone with his chilling credentials likely has his pick of projects, but according to the man himself, he's definitely not working on a live-action Dead Space movie.

Is John Carpenter Working On A Dead Space Movie?

Dead Space
Click to enlarge
Visceral Games

Last year, the 74-year-old horror auteur explained his love of video games like Fallout 76, and said how he'd love to direct a live-action Dead Space movie. There's a difference between wanting to and actually being able to.

Sadly, Carpenter confirmed to Variety it just ain't happening. When asked about Dead Space, Carpenter said, "No, no, no. I can't believe how that spread.

"I'm a big video game fan, so I played all the games. I was down looking at the new digital cameras, the RED, and happened to mention to them that I would love to do a 'Dead Space' film. That just went around, and everybody said, 'Oh, when are you gonna do it?' I'm not gonna do it."

Carpenter then went on to say, "I think they already have another director involved. And they haven't asked me to do it. So until someone asks me, I wouldn't do it." The problem is, that's news to us.

Is A Dead Space Movie In The Works?

At the time of writing, there has been no confirmation of a Dead Space movie, so we don't know where Carpenter is getting his information from. It's possible that he knows something we don't, but to be honest, you'd expect Hollywood to be pretty up-to-date on that one.

The good news is that with no Dead Space movie currently on the horizon, there's a chance Carpenter could take the reins when/if it gets the green light.

2023 sees the release of EA Motive's glossy Dead Space remake, and with it hopefully reminding us what made the OG great, it's sparking hopes of a renewed interest in the franchise.

Whether we get the long-rumoured Dead Space 4, a full-blown movie, or something more intimate like a TV series, video game adaptations are everywhere right now. While we were once confined to abysmal outings like Mortal Kombat: Annihilation or the Dwayne Johnson-led Doom, we're in something of a renaissance.

Paramount's Halo series and Sony's Uncharted movie are just fine, but with HBO's The Last of Us series being dubbed the greatest game adaptation of all time, expect studios to be jumping on their forgotten IPs. It's about time someone cast Joseph Gordon-Levitt as Isaac Clarke.
